Output d8a6bba9143570820529f37e284540c1b5595ea468eb6f9aed72d8d5a5fb0789:0

value
139549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672f5059b0504d9ea386788234f6098e90d9e699 OP_EQUAL
address
3B6cCj9akfJFxQYKWd2nVVXLDAELC8HESG
transaction
d8a6bba9143570820529f37e284540c1b5595ea468eb6f9aed72d8d5a5fb0789
spent
true